Johnny Manziel thanks Browns and fans for opportunity, support
While the National Football League rumors point to a dead end for Johnny Manziel, other teams with quarterback needs appear to be moving on. He was supposed to provide new hope, a quarterback the team could finally build around.

Manziel voluntarily checked himself into a treatment center in January 2015 and spent more than two months in rehab. “I will always remember the support I received from the organization, my teammates and especially the fans”.
The quarterback managed just two wins in eight starts with the Browns as he averaged a measly 111.7 passing yards per game while throwing sevens picks and only seven touchdowns.
On Feb. 25, Dallas police referred their domestic violence case against him to a grand jury, which will exam evidence against Manziel. Some believe that the league has made it clear to teams that running back Ray Rice will never play again after his misconduct of two years ago.
The NFL is also investigating him.
That night, the young man nicknamed Johnny Football strutted on stage rubbing his fingers together, the “money” gesture he would later ditch after opponents taunted him with it.
With the troubles surrounding Manziel, he may have no options left in the NFL.

The Browns stood by Manziel. He was named the starter for the rest of the season on November 17, but was dropped to third string after a video surfaced of him partying during a bye week. Now, he will go down as one of the many draft-day blunders for the Browns since their return in 1999. The first hot spot could be Dallas at No. 4, but the Cowboys reportedly have no interest in Manziel.
